Tire Pressure Vs Temperature Chart - Web good tire air pressure ensures that tires wear evenly, provide a smooth ride, and increase fuel efficiency. As the temperature of the tire changes, air in the tire expands and contracts, changing the tire’s air pressure. The inflation pressure in your tires is what holds the weight of your car as it stops, starts and corners, so maintaining the vehicle recommended tire pressure is critical.
